“…The results of this preliminary sensitivity analysis identify the variables to be taken into account in step 2, with little computational effort and the possibility to directly verify the consistency between numerical results and physical meaning from an engineering perspective. More specifically, when it comes to the aleatory uncertainties, the “star design with a central point approach” has been adopted 37 . This approach limits the numerical analyses to be performed to 2 N + 1 (where N is the number of uncertain variables or group of variables).…”
